Human rights and social justice are foundational to the principles of equality, dignity, and fairness that underpin modern societies. While these ideals are universally acknowledged, their practical application remains an ongoing struggle in many parts of the world. The complexities of enforcing human rights protections and ensuring social justice are exacerbated by political, economic, and cultural challenges, making it crucial to continually examine and refine the legal frameworks that support these goals.
Human Rights and Social Justice: Legal Frameworks and Research Insights aims to explore the intricate relationship between law, human rights, and social justice in a rapidly changing global context. This book delves into the evolving legal standards that have shaped human rights protections, while also addressing the emerging issues that challenge these protections in contemporary society.
Throughout its chapters, the book offers a thorough analysis of key international human rights conventions, national legal systems, and the role of non-governmental organizations in advocating for justice and equality. It also draws on recent research to highlight the gaps and challenges in the enforcement of human rights, focusing on areas such as gender equality, refugee rights, racial justice, and economic disparities. By examining both legal frameworks and practical experiences, we aim to provide a comprehensive understanding of how the law can be used not only to protect but also to promote human dignity and social justice.
This volume is designed for students, scholars, practitioners, and activists who are engaged in the fields of law, social justice, and human rights. It offers valuable insights for those seeking to understand the legal and institutional mechanisms that can help address injustice and inequality, while also providing a critical reflection on the ways in which legal systems can be reformed to better serve the principles of social justice.
We hope this book encourages meaningful dialogue, research, and advocacy, inspiring continued progress toward a more just and equitable world.
